How much does it cost to rent a home in Southwest Springfield?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Southwest Springfield 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,181 | $765 | $1,595 |
| Southwest Springfield 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,572 | $945 | $2,350 |
| Southwest Springfield 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,015 | $1,795 | $2,395 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Southwest Springfield
What type of rentals are currently available in Southwest Springfield?
There are currently 287 Apartments for Rent in Southwest Springfield, MO with pricing that ranges from $535 to $9,895. There are also 84 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Southwest Springfield ranging from $725 to $2,395.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Southwest Springfield?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Southwest Springfield ranges from $725 to $2,395 with an average monthly rent of $1,401.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Southwest Springfield?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Southwest Springfield range from $839 to $4,299,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$945 to $2,350.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,795 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$685.
